摘要

研究了3种不同的加热方式(煮沸、加压蒸煮、微波加热)对不同植物来源膳食淀粉消化性能的影响。结果表明:相比普通煮沸处理,加压蒸煮与微波加热对淀粉的消化性能影响较显著。加压蒸煮与微波加热使淀粉颗粒中直链淀粉浸析出来,淀粉糊化度增加,淀粉营养片断慢消化淀粉(SDS)与抗性淀粉(RS)大部分转化成易消化淀粉(RDS),消化指数指数达到80%左右,可降解淀粉营养片断与直链淀粉含量成负相关,与糊化度成正相关。不同热加工方法会影响淀粉中营养片断的比例。

Abstract

In the present study the influence of thermal prcessing (namely, boiling, pressure cooking and microwave heating) on the in-vitro digestiblility of six dietary starch varieties were measured using the standard Englyst assay. The digestiblility of starches after thermal prcessin markedly affected by cooking methods. Cooking of starches by pressure cooking and microwave heating decreased the amylose content, increased the degree of gelatinization, and the amounts of SDS and RS were lost with a huge increased of RDS. The starch digestion index reached a maximum value about 80%. A inverse correlation was seen between hydrolytic starch fractions and amylose content from the data,while a positive correlation between hydrolytic starch fractions and degree of gelatinization. The results emphasize that cooking methods influence the nutritionally important starch fractions in different starchy food.
